The food court, Saluhall SF, offers a vibrant culinary experience right in the heart of San Francisco’s Mission District. You’ll discover a casual yet trendy atmosphere perfect for any occasion, whether you’re grabbing a quick bite or settling in for a leisurely meal.
With convenient service options like dine-in and takeout, plus onsite services, it’s designed for your flexibility. This spot is also great for families, ensuring a welcoming environment for everyone.
Saluhall SF offers a diverse culinary experience with a strong focus on its food offerings, particularly its vegan options and overall variety. Many appreciate the vibrant atmosphere and the friendly staff who contribute to a welcoming environment.
It’s a place that aims to cater to a wide range of tastes and preferences. However, some visitors have noted inconsistencies, particularly concerning customer service and the availability of basic amenities.
While many find the reasonable prices appealing, there are occasional concerns about specific food items being overly salty or certain operational aspects needing refinement.

Saluhall SF generally leaves a positive impression, reflected in its solid Restaurant Score of 7.7 and Customer Satisfaction at 80.1%. The culinary offerings stand out, with Food scoring an impressive (8.2), indicating a strong performance in this area.
This positive sentiment is supported by 460 positive remarks out of 574 total customer comments. The Ambience also contributes positively, earning a good (7.6).
However, Service (6.5) and Value (6.3) are more in the average range. While many appreciate the overall experience, some 91 negative observations point to areas where improvements could be made, particularly concerning service consistency and certain aspects of value.
Saluhall SF presents a compelling option for those seeking a varied dining experience, particularly if you appreciate diverse food choices and a lively setting. With a strong Recommendation Score of 8.1, it generally delivers a satisfying visit, especially for casual meals or gatherings.
However, be mindful of potential service inconsistencies and some specific food items that might be overly seasoned. If you prioritize a wide selection of cuisines in a vibrant food hall environment, it’s certainly worth considering, but manage expectations regarding every operational detail.
When it comes to food, this spot truly shines with a good score of 8.2 and a fantastic 87.6% customer satisfaction! Based on 275 positive remarks, guests rave about the incredible variety and extensive vegan and vegetarian options available. Many particularly enjoyed the burgers and fries, along with specific delights like the Momo Noodles and soft serve, praising the overall tasty food and excellent food quality.
However, a smaller number of 29 negative comments point to some areas for improvement. Some found the cocktails to have too much ice or be poorly made, while a sandwich was deemed not good and overpriced. There were also remarks about sauce on the burger being excessive or cold, and some dishes like chicken tikka masala and fries were occasionally criticized for being too salty.
A few guests also noted limited food options later in the day.

When it comes to service, there's a lot to appreciate here! Many guests rave about the friendly staff, especially shout-outs to bartender Toni/Tony and the sweet owners like Mounir. With 51 positive remarks out of 85 total, it seems individual interactions often shine, making for a welcoming vibe and fast orders.
However, the overall service experience is a bit of a mixed bag, with a score of 6.5 and 60% customer satisfaction. Some folks found the service lacking, particularly at the bar, and noted issues with slow table cleaning and confusing dog policy. Security interactions and miscommunication also popped up in 31 negative comments.

The ambience here truly shines, boasting a strong 7.6 score and an impressive 78.9% customer satisfaction. Many of the 120 positive comments rave about the beautiful space, great vibes, and spacious layout, often highlighting its clean and inviting atmosphere. It’s celebrated as a cool, open room with a relaxed yet cozy feel, perfect for hanging out.
However, there are some areas for improvement, noted in 24 negative remarks. Guests occasionally struggle with a lack of convenience, particularly regarding restrooms and signage. Concerns about empty vendor stalls and the surroundings feeling creepy at night also surfaced, suggesting the overall environment isn't always consistently welcoming.

When it comes to value, guests often find some real gems here. Many rave about the affordable food, great happy hour, and even unbeatable prices, making it feel like a terrific value. With 14 positive remarks out of 23 total customer opinions, the sentiment leans positive, even if the overall customer satisfaction sits at a mixed 60.9% and the score is an average 6.3.
However, not everyone is thrilled with the pricing. Some feel certain items, like the general price or a specific sandwich price, can be a bit steep, especially with an unexpected tip charge. These concerns, noted in 7 negative comments, suggest that while there are bargains, some dishes might leave you feeling like you paid too much for what you got.
